Healthy food grown on healthy land: We grow in raised, no-till beds without the use of heavy machinery in order to foster fertile soils that produce nutrient-dense food on nurtured land. Observing and mimicking how nature grows gives insight on how to grow in an earth-friendly, regenerative way. Viewing our land as an ecosystem helps us to be good stewards of it. We grow food without chemicals or pesticides because we believe it is the best way to care for our farm, our family, our local neighbors and you.

Getting back to nature and garden: Creating clean, local food economies is a big task, but perhaps only half the answer. We think it's important that we collectively get back to growing food in our own gardens again, and we are building a place for wholesome and meaningful togetherness with nature. It's why we introduced edible landscaping classes, children's art and garden classes and other events to promote all the good that comes from proximity to food-growing spaces and moments in nature.
